Early Life and Career Beginnings

Jerry Lorenzo initially pursued higher education at Florida A&M, earning a bachelor’s degree. He furthered his studies with an MBA from Loyola Marymount University, while also gaining practical experience in sales at Diesel. After completing his education, Lorenzo entered the corporate world, working with the LA Dodgers in managing corporate sponsorships and for a sports marketing agency. In 2008, he transitioned back to Los Angeles and became a party promoter, attracting attention from influential figures like Virgil Abloh, Pusha-T, and Kid Cudi. That same year, he began managing MLB player Matt Kemp, focusing on Kemp’s image and styling.

The Rise of Fear of God

Despite having no formal fashion training, Jerry Lorenzo founded Fear of God in 2012. He gained significant recognition after designing five custom looks for Justin Bieber’s Purpose World Tour and contributing to the tour’s merchandise design. Celebrities such as Kanye West and Kendall Jenner have been seen supporting his brand, contributing to its popularity and success. Fear of God has garnered millions of fans on social media, with its offerings selling out quickly in high-end stores, despite the high price point (hoodies can cost around $700 and jeans over $1000).

In 2017, Fear of God launched a collaboration with Vans, transforming their Era 95 shoe. In 2018, the brand collaborated with Nike to produce the signature Air Fear of God 1 silhouette. By 2020, Lorenzo moved away from both brands and took the position of Global Head of Adidas Basketball.

Fear of God’s revenue is estimated to be $37.7 million per year with a revenue per employee of $249,700. In 2023, the brand’s annual revenues were between $200 million and $300 million, driven by the sales of Essentials line.

Real Estate Investments

Jerry Lorenzo’s real estate ventures reflect his design sensibilities. In October 2018, he purchased a home in Los Angeles’ Los Feliz neighborhood for $8.5 million, which was the highest sale price in that area for the year. This property, a 7,200 square-foot mansion, features five bedrooms and seven bathrooms and is located on Nottingham Avenue. It was originally built in the 1930s for the Ralph family, founders of the Ralph’s grocery store chain. The interiors were renovated by Kathleen and Tommy Clements. In July 2024, he listed this Los Feliz property for $14.9 million. The property includes a guesthouse, sport court, and pool.

In early 2024, Lorenzo acquired a property in Beverly Hills for $20 million. The house, located at 9051 Briarcrest Lane, sits on 1.23 acres and features a skylit kitchen, glass-walled gym, tennis court, and a 52-foot swimming pool.
